What is Conduit?

Conduit is a cross-platform remote connection manager for SSH, RDP, VNC, and web sessions with an encrypted credential vault. It runs on macOS, Windows, and Linux.

What makes it different: Conduit ships a Model Context Protocol (MCP) server that exposes every connection, every session, and every credential operation as a tool. Point Claude Code or Codex at it and your AI agent can open an SSH shell, click through an RDP desktop, fill out a web form, read credentials with approval, or manage a fleet of servers — through the same connections you already use.

Conduit does not ship its own AI. You bring your own: Claude Code (Anthropic) or Codex (OpenAI), using your own subscription. Conduit never proxies your AI calls and never sees your API keys or tokens.

MCP Quick Start

Register Conduit's MCP server with Claude Code:

# macOS
claude mcp add conduit -- node "/Applications/Conduit.app/Contents/Resources/mcp/dist/index.js" \
  --env CONDUIT_SOCKET_PATH="$HOME/Library/Application Support/conduit/conduit.sock" \
  --env CONDUIT_ENV="production"
# Windows (PowerShell)
claude mcp add conduit -- node "C:\Users\<you>\AppData\Local\Programs\Conduit\resources\mcp\dist\index.js" `
  --env CONDUIT_SOCKET_PATH="\\.\pipe\conduit" `
  --env CONDUIT_ENV="production"
# Linux
claude mcp add conduit -- node "/opt/Conduit/resources/mcp/dist/index.js" \
  --env CONDUIT_SOCKET_PATH="$XDG_RUNTIME_DIR/conduit/conduit.sock" \
  --env CONDUIT_ENV="production"

Then in any Claude Code session:

> list my active connections
> run `uptime` on the prod-db-1 SSH session
> take a screenshot of the Windows RDP box and click the Start menu

Codex and other MCP-compatible clients work the same way — Conduit exposes a standard MCP endpoint over a local Unix socket (or named pipe on Windows).

MCP server — the differentiator

The MCP server exposes 60+ tools covering every corner of the app. Agents connect over a local socket; nothing leaves your machine unless you tell it to.

MCP agent workflow

Terminal     execute commands, read output, send keystrokes, create local shells
RDP          screenshot, click, type, drag, scroll, resize remote desktops
VNC          screenshot, click, type, drag, scroll remote sessions
Web          screenshot, navigate, click by CSS selector, fill forms, execute JS
Web tabs     list, create, close, switch tabs in web sessions
Credentials  list, create, read (with approval), delete stored credentials
Connections  list, open, close SSH / RDP / VNC / web sessions
Documents    read, create, update markdown documents in the vault
Entries      get metadata, update notes on any vault entry

Supported agents:

Agent Integration
Claude Code (Anthropic) Full MCP tool access. Runs under your own Claude subscription.
Codex CLI (OpenAI) Full MCP tool access. Runs under your own OpenAI subscription.
Any MCP-compatible client Standard MCP over local socket / named pipe.

Conduit does not proxy AI requests and does not see your API keys, tokens, or conversation content. Claude Code and Codex connect directly to their respective providers using credentials you manage.

How it works

  1. Connect to your servers via SSH, RDP, VNC, or web in Conduit.
  2. Ask Claude Code or Codex to perform a task against those connections.
  3. Approve tool calls through the universal approval gate (or mark trusted tools "always allow").
  4. Watch the agent work — executing commands, driving GUIs, reading screens.

Safety controls

  • Per-tool and per-category approval with color-coded badges (read, execute, write, credential)
  • Sensitive argument masking (passwords and tokens redacted in prompts)
  • 120-second auto-deny timeout for unattended prompts
  • Rate limiting and full audit logging

Encrypted credential vault

All credentials live in a local, AES-256 encrypted vault — not in plaintext config files, not in the cloud (unless you opt in to Pro sync).

Credential vault

  • AES-256 with master-password key derivation
  • SSH key storage with fingerprint display and key generation (Ed25519, RSA, ECDSA)
  • TOTP / MFA codes with countdown timer
  • Password generator with configurable length and character sets
  • Auto-lock on inactivity
  • Auto-type into active sessions (right-click a credential)
  • Global credential picker — Cmd+Shift+Space from anywhere, even when tray-minimized
  • Passphrase-encrypted .conduit-export files

Team vaults (Pro/Team, optional)

Zero-knowledge credential sharing. The server stores ciphertext; keys never leave the client.

Team vaults

  • X25519 key exchange, per-vault encryption keys
  • Realtime sync across devices
  • Folder-level roles (admin / editor / viewer)
  • VEK rotation when members are removed
  • 2-year audit retention, offline change queue
  • 6-word BIP39 recovery passphrase
